US Commander Skeptical of Cooperation With Russia in Syria

By LOLITA C. BALDOR, ASSOCIATED PRESS WASHINGTON — Aug 22, 2016, 5:31 PM ET

The top U.S. commander for the fight against the Islamic State group said Monday that he is skeptical of any additional military cooperation with Russia in Syria.

And he said he believes he can get the mission done without it, outlining new plans to accelerate the pace and scope of the U.S.-led coalition operations to retake the key Islamic State-held cities of Raqqa and Mosul within the next year.

In a wide-ranging telephone interview from Baghdad, Lt. Gen. Stephen Townsend said that any decision to cooperate with Moscow is one for the Obama administration to make.

But, "as a soldier, I'm fairly skeptical of the Russians," Townsend told The Associated Press. "I'm not sure how much I'm inclined to believe that we can cooperate with them."
